updated on Sun Jan 15 08:01:04 UTC 2012
[aur-mirror.git] / nios2-gdb / PKGBUILD
blob6f913e721bf2abd81028ec958291d6a83a21b37e
1 # Maintainer: Alexandre Becoulet <alexandre.becoulet@free.fr>
3 pkgname=nios2-gdb
4 pkgver=7.0
5 pkgrel=1
6 pkgdesc="GNU Gdb for Altera Nios 2 processor"
7 url="http://www.mutekh.org/www/tools/"
8 license=('GPL')
9 arch=('i686' 'x86_64')
10 source=(http://ftp.gnu.org/gnu/gdb/gdb-$pkgver.tar.bz2
11         http://www.mutekh.org/www/tools/patchs/gdb-$pkgver-nios2-1.diff.gz)
12 md5sums=('3386a7b69c010785c920ffc1e9cb890a'
13          'b331b97e5676ea0d8ef4fecc613b846d')
15 build() {
16   cd "$srcdir"
17   ( cd gdb-$pkgver ; patch -p1 < ../gdb-$pkgver-nios2-1.diff ) || return 1
18   mkdir -p build && cd build
20   ../gdb-$pkgver/configure --prefix=/usr --target=nios2-unknown-elf --disable-nls --disable-werror || return 1
21   make || return 1
22   make DESTDIR="$pkgdir/" install
24   # avoid file collisions
25   rm $pkgdir/usr/share/info -rf
26   rm $pkgdir/usr/lib -rf
27   rm $pkgdir/usr/share/gdb -rf